|
From: | Gerd Möllmann |
Subject: | bug#58042: 29.0.50; ASAN use-after-free in re_match_2_internal |
Date: | Wed, 05 Oct 2022 14:38:24 +0200 |
User-agent: | Gnus/5.13 (Gnus v5.13) Emacs/29.0.50 (darwin) |
Gerd Möllmann <gerd.moellmann@gmail.com> writes: > old_selected_window looks strange. It's a global that is not > staticpro'd And with this it works again: diff --git a/src/window.c b/src/window.c index 12a212a85a..da80fabe33 100644 --- a/src/window.c +++ b/src/window.c @@ -8213,6 +8213,8 @@ init_window_once (void) minibuf_selected_window = Qnil; staticpro (&minibuf_selected_window); + old_selected_window = Qnil; + staticpro (&old_selected_window); pdumper_do_now_and_after_late_load (init_window_once_for_pdumper); }
[Prev in Thread] | Current Thread | [Next in Thread] |